Each process gets a small unit of CPU time (time quantum) If a process doesn't complete within its time quantum, it's moved to the end of the queue Preemptive scheduling algorithm This is a simulation ...
FPGA-based emulation is more widely understood by engineers because engineers are used to designing with FPGAs. Much less well understood are processor-based emulators, and ample examples of ...